Acoustic amplifier turns headphones into speakers

The Phonofone is a gramophone-style acoustic amplifier for your MP3 player -- dock your headphones in its core and it will amplify it to 55dB.
Without the use of external power or batteries, the Phonofone inventively exploits the virtues of horn acoustics to boost the audio output of standard earphones to up to 55 decibels* (or roughly the maximum volume of laptop speakers)
Upon connecting active earphones to the Phonofone their trebly buzzing is instantly and profoundly transformed into a warm, rich and resonant sound.

Pacemaker – the pocket-size DJ system. 120 GB.
(Full deejay functionality: two independent channels, line out crossfader, headphones crossfader, separate line out jack and headphones jack, bend, pitch, cue, loop, reverse play, audio fx, filters, SNR 103, 5 ms latency, 18 hrs playback time, 5 hrs deejaying.)
